2016-04-04 9 views
1

X軸が1つの2つの異なるY軸を持つグラフを描画したいと思います。私たちは異なるシリーズのために異なるY軸を取ることができますか?最初のシリーズでは、私は燭台のグラフを望んでいて、2番目の縦棒グラフでは、両方のグラフが同じグラフ領域になければならず、互いに混在させるべきではありません。チャートコントロールを使ってTertiary Y Axisを描画することができます

例えば、あなたはChartAreaが x軸と y軸を有することができる

答えて

0

下の画像を見ることができます。

二軸は、このようにそれらを有効に

chartArea.AxisX2 

chartArea.AxisY2 

と呼ばれています。

chartArea.AxisY2.Enabled = AxisEnabled.True; 

今、あなたはいつものように彼らのスタイルをすることができます。..

あなたは0を関連付けることができますこのようなAxisTypeを設定することにより、Axesのいずれかに:

yourSeries.YAxisType = AxisType.Secondary; 

軸の話:それはあなたが彼らのCrossingを設定することにより、互いに対してそれらを移動することができますことを知っている価値があります。 here for an exampleを参照してください。

+0

chartArea.AxisY2.Enabled = AxisEnabled.True;ラインそれでは、それは適切な出力を表示するつもりですか?私が望むように。 – Programmer

+0

右側に来る2次Y軸のようです。最初のY軸を異なるシリーズに分割できますか? – Programmer

+0

私はどちらかの方法を1つのチャートエリアで行う方法がわかりません。あなたはこれをしたい場合は2つを使用してみませんか?それらを見た目に合わせることができます。それ以外は、__one__のy軸上のすべてのラベルを自分でcustomlabelsとして作成し、好きなものを表示させることができます。 – TaW

関連する問題